HR Duo, Ltd. is seeking an experienced Trim & Fit Supervisor to oversee operations at KS Composites in Old Dalby. You will lead the team to ensure efficient production processes and maintain high-quality standards. This role calls for a detail-oriented leader with a strong background in composite trim & fitting and a track record of team development. Join us to drive continuous improvement in a cutting-edge manufacturing environment.
